Форум программистов
 

Восстановите пароль или Зарегистрируйтесь на форуме, о проблемах и с заказом рекламы пишите сюда - alarforum@yandex.ru, проверяйте папку спам!

Вернуться   Форум программистов > IT форум > Помощь студентам
Регистрация

Восстановить пароль
Повторная активизация e-mail

Купить рекламу на форуме - 42 тыс руб за месяц

Закрытая тема
Ваша тема закрыта, почему это могло произойти? Возможно,
Нет наработок или кода, если нужно готовое решение - создайте тему в разделе Фриланс и оплатите работу.
Название темы включает слова - "Помогите", "Нужна помощь", "Срочно", "Пожалуйста".
Название темы слишком короткое или не отражает сути вашего вопроса.
Тема исчерпала себя, помните, один вопрос - одна тема
Прочитайте правила и заново правильно создайте тему.
 
Опции темы Поиск в этой теме
Старый 19.12.2017, 14:14   #1
Pipec_1
Новичок
Джуниор
 
Регистрация: 19.12.2017
Сообщений: 2
По умолчанию Строки

Здравствуйте, помогите пожалуйста сделать работу, заранее благодарю за любую помощь.
Расстояние между двумя словами равной длины – это количество позиций, в которых
различаются эти слова. В заданном предложении найти пару наиболее далеко удаленных слов
заданной длины.
Для выполнения лабораторной работы необходимо изучить теоретический материал по
следующим разделам:
1) комбинаторные циклы;
2) описание строк;
3) обработка строк.
Задание
При решении задачи необходимо составить программу, выполняющую действия над строкой
символов, указанные в варианте задания.
Требования к выполнению задания
При решении задачи следует:
1) обеспечить ввод с клавиатуры исходного текста, строки или последовательности
символов, которые должны присваиваться переменной типа string;
2) исключить использование встроенных подпрограмм, предназначенные для работы со
строками, за исключением подпрограммы Length, которая определяет текущую длину
строки;
3) для проверки работоспособности программы необходимо разработать и выполнить
соответствующие тесты, которые предъявляются при сдаче задания;
4) оформление программы должно соответствовать «Требованиям к оформлению
программ» см. файл «Требования к отчету по лабораторной работе» приложение 1 и
приложение 2.
Неправильно оформленные программы не рассматриваются.
Примечания
В условиях задач используется следующая терминология:
Текст – произвольная последовательность символов.
Разделитель – символ пробела.
Слово – последовательность символов, не содержащая разделителей.
Серия – последовательность, состоящая из совпадающих элементов.
Предложение – последовательность слов, разделенных одним разделителем.
Подстрока – часть строки, обладающая указанными свойствами.
Вхождение (символа или подстроки) – наличие символа или подстроки в строке
Pipec_1 вне форума
Старый 19.12.2017, 14:23   #2
Alex11223
Старожил
 
Аватар для Alex11223
 
Регистрация: 12.01.2011
Сообщений: 19,500
По умолчанию

http://www.programmersforum.ru/showthread.php?t=315757
Ушел с форума, https://www.programmersforum.rocks, alex.pantec@gmail.com, https://github.com/AlexP11223
ЛС отключены Аларом.
Alex11223 вне форума
Закрытая тема


Купить рекламу на форуме - 42 тыс руб за месяц

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ск


Похожие темы
Тема Автор Раздел Ответов Последнее сообщение
Выводить только измененные строки. Перед каждой строкой записывать номер строки в исходном тексте.используя строки и текст.файл nero4ka C++ Builder 1 13.06.2015 07:14
Необходимо каждый элемент строки разделить на сумму элементов строки IgoreKMaN Общие вопросы C/C++ 4 18.12.2014 01:28
Задача на строки. Даны две строки. Определить можно ли из символов первой строки получить вторую строку.( написать подпрограммой и ANTON1994 Паскаль, Turbo Pascal, PascalABC.NET 5 09.02.2013 14:07
Программа на языке "Ассемблер" - ввод строки, анализ длины строки, добавление точки в конец строки Алексей_2012 Помощь студентам 1 05.04.2012 11:26
Перенести символа с начала строки в место перед запятой этой же строки. Zhiltsov Microsoft Office Excel 4 05.06.2009 13:10